Stable all-pass mixed systems in LQR frame: New results

Nunnari G.
1997-01-01

Abstract

In this short paper some new results regarding a class of linear systems, defined as All-Pass Mixed Systems (APMS), are reported. In particular it is shown that the closed loop eigenvalues, when a normalized LQR regulator is used, are given from the union of those of the open-loop all-pass part of the system with the optimal closed-loop eigenvalues of the other subsystem.
